Kith’s Fashion Show
Introduction to the Event
On Sunday evening, a significant portion of Lafayette Street in New York was closed for a highly anticipated fashion show. This event marked the first fashion show for the brand since 2019, drawing a substantial crowd of around 400 guests to the area between Bleeker Street and Bond Street. The show was strategically located in front of the brand’s newly opened Nooho flagship store.
Preparations and Permissions
The process of organizing the event was quite rushed, with the brand receiving permission to close the street only four days before the show. Despite the tight timeline, the brand’s founder and CEO expressed confidence in the decision, admitting that there was no backup plan in place. The decision to push forward without a contingency plan was based on the potential impact the event could have on the brand’s legacy, making it a worthwhile risk.
